If you have to tabulate your drving skills like Bob's stats, what kind of driver do you think you are? Apart for voting in the poll, post the following stats in a score out of 10. Be sincere 
Braking: If you know the exact points of braking in every turn on every track (and follow them, of course), you'd have a very good mark. But if you stomp your car in the wall, or brake too soon and make the other drivers crash behind you, bad mark
Cornering: The ability to control the wheel and the throttle in turns. The faster you take them, the more score you'd put. 💡
Accuracy: Do you follow the ideal race line all the time (High score)? Or do you tend to drive where the other cars don't (Low score)? Note that this don't consider alternative lines for overtaking and such.
Strength: Simply the amount of time you can spend driving before getting tired or bored
Mental strength: Imagine you've got a faster rival eating your rear. Do you get nervous at the moment and make mistakes more often(Low score)? Or can you hold him off without even sweating (High score)?
Personality: Put what you voted in the poll
